| Description | Letter from 'S' to Sir William Bull
Clark's Lead Mills now on site of Sir S[amuel] Morland's house; house used as boarding house by Mr Cohen, hence 'Cohen's Poplar'. Tablet which was in boundary wall facing Waterloo Street would now be in the wall of Marlborough House, now occupied by 'Edgar and the Tooth Manufactory'. Coach house and stables on site of present Smith's Almshouses had a gallery formerly occupied by 'Mr Brown the local carrier to London' |
